✅ 11/10 ~ This is the Moisture Surge Overnight Facial Mask from Clinique. I finished a mini size and cut it open to scoop out every last drop of product I loved it so much! This is the most insanely hydrating overnight mask I’ve ever used! I love Clinique skincare and the moisture surge line is by far the best of their lines! I have oily and acne prone skin, and this does not break me out and doesn’t make my skin feel oilier. But if you have dry skin this would be perfect for you! I love using the moisture surge moisturizer and then this on top and I wake up to the smoothest, hydrated skin ever! Read moreOkay, so let's deep dive into the texture of this moisture surge overnight mask masque hydratant nuit because I know that's a big question for many of you, especially when evaluating prestige beauty products. When I first applied it, I was a bit worried it might feel heavy or greasy, particularly with my oily and acne-prone skin. Many rich masks can feel like a suffocating blanket, but honestly, this one is surprisingly lightweight for how intensely hydrating it is. It's a gel-cream consistency that just melts into your skin. And the best part? It sinks in beautifully without leaving that tacky, sticky residue that some overnight masks do. You know that uncomfortable feeling when your face sticks to the pillow? Not with this one! It feels more like a really luxurious, rich moisturizer that just absorbs, leaving a soft, dewy finish, not a greasy film.
